Advancing Airspace Management and Autonomous Systems

AgentFly Technologies, headquartered in Prague, Czech Republic, is a research and development company specializing in advanced software solutions for air traffic management (ATM) modeling and simulation, integration of unmanned aerial systems (UAS) into shared airspace, and automation of aerial work. Established in 2010, the company has its roots in research projects conducted at the Czech Technical University in Prague since 2005. Initial research, sponsored by the U.S. Air Force, U.S. Army, and U.S. Navy, focused on the simulation of UAS teams. In 2009, the acquisition of hardware platforms (both fixed-wing and rotary) and deployment of AgentFly to these platforms began. The air traffic simulation branch was initiated under the sponsorship of the Federal Aviation Administration (FAA) in 2008 and extended through participation in SESAR 2020 and cooperation with the Czech Air Navigation Service Provider (ANSP).

Core Competencies and Services

Air Traffic Management (ATM) Modeling and Simulation

AgentFly offers large-scale simulation of air traffic, encompassing physical and navigation environments, aircraft models, and cognitive models of air traffic controllers. These simulations enable what-if analyses, validation, and verification of new settings, tools, and concepts. Integration with human-in-the-loop systems provides a more realistic environment and responses to human operators.

Unmanned Aerial Systems (UAS) Integration into Shared Airspace

The company develops advanced software tools and algorithms for UAS operators, regulators, and service providers. These solutions address unmanned traffic management (UTM) for very low-level operations, trajectory planning, geofencing, conflict detection and resolution, operation in controlled airspace, and interaction with air traffic control (ATC).

Tactical Operations for Military and Security

AgentFly provides complex systems for aerial protection of assets, intelligence, surveillance, target acquisition, and other tactical missions. These systems enhance the security of critical infrastructure, industrial complexes, warehouses, and more. They also support coordination and cooperation in heterogeneous teams (fixed-wing aircraft and VTOL) and autonomous operation in hostile environments.

Aerial Work Automation

Focusing on the automation of the entire aerial work processing chain, AgentFly offers solutions for 3D trajectory planning, data acquisition, multiple sensor data fusion, and post-processing. This automation leads to higher speed, precision, and repeatability compared to human-controlled UAS operations. Applications include precision agriculture, aerial mapping and 3D modeling, industrial inspection, and more.

Notable Projects and Developments

Gorgon X8 Tactical Drone

On May 28, 2025, at IDET 2025 in Brno, AgentFly unveiled the Gorgon X8, a heavy-lift unmanned aerial system designed for tactical logistics and precision strike missions. This modular, AI-enhanced octocopter UAS can carry payloads up to 12 kg, with an optimal operational load around 6 kg, and has a flight endurance of 30–40 minutes. The Gorgon X8 was showcased equipped with a stabilized EO/IR gimbal sensor for ISR operations and four PTAB 2.5 anti-tank submunitions, highlighting its capability to perform resupply, surveillance, and light strike roles.

AgentFly ATM Aircraft Simulation

In April 2025, AgentFly launched the “AgentFly ATM Aircraft” simulation at Airspace World 2025. This advanced simulation solution provides large-scale air traffic modeling, including physical and navigation environments, aircraft, and cognitive models of air traffic controllers. The system supports what-if analyses, validation, and verification of new settings, tools, and concepts, and integrates with human-in-the-loop systems for more realistic responses.

Collaborations and Partnerships

AgentFly has collaborated with various government agencies, universities, and research institutions, including:

  • Federal Aviation Administration (FAA)
  • Air Force Research Laboratory
  • CERDEC
  • Office of Naval Research (ONR)
  • NASA
  • NATO Industrial Advisory Group
  • Ministry of Defence of the Czech Republic
  • Drexel University
  • Massachusetts Institute of Technology (MIT)
  • IHMC
  • Bradley University
  • Charles University in Prague
  • Linköping University
  • University of Dresden.

Industry Engagement and Recognition

AgentFly is a member of the Unmanned Aerial Vehicles Alliance (UAVA), NATO NIAG SG-205 (Sense and Avoid Feasibility and Certification for UAS Flight in Non-Segregated Airspace), and EUROCAE since 2017 (WG-105 Unmanned Aircraft Systems).
